You might try putting the blocks in the oven for a couple hours at 180 degrees and spread out on a cookie sheet, I know some people even use a food dryer.


That would be 180F, not 180C. Plaster starts to break down at temperatures hotter than 65C (150F), short periods above this temperature are OK (at about 100C it takes about an hour to completely break down plaster).

Place the blocks under a desk fan and they should be dried within an hour (or two). They will dry quicker if the air flows across the short side (not along the long length).

The factors effecting drying speed in decreasing importance are:
1 - Air speed
2 - Temperature
3 - Humidity
